Stop using libd0_blind_id binaries on Linux x86_64 for ./all compile.

This commit is contained in:
Rudolf Polzer 2018-04-06 10:56:52 -04:00
parent 7fef51eb80
commit 6877526bc7

View File

@ -195,16 +195,6 @@ case "$cmd" in
case "`uname`" in case "`uname`" in
Linux) Linux)
case `uname -m` in case `uname -m` in
x86_64)
# No cp commands, we want to use static linking instead.
export CC="$CC -I../../../../misc/builddeps/linux64/d0_blind_id/include"
export CC="$CC -L../../../../misc/builddeps/linux64/d0_blind_id/lib"
export CC="$CC -Wl,-rpath,../../../../misc/builddeps/linux64/d0_blind_id/lib"
export CC="$CC -I../../../../misc/builddeps/linux64/gmp/include"
export CC="$CC -L../../../../misc/builddeps/linux64/gmp/lib"
export CC="$CC -Wl,-rpath,../../../../misc/builddeps/linux64/gmp/lib"
MAKEFLAGS="$MAKEFLAGS DP_LINK_CRYPTO=shared DP_LINK_CRYPTO_RIJNDAEL=shared LIB_CRYPTO=../../../../misc/builddeps/linux64/d0_blind_id/lib/libd0_blind_id.a LIB_CRYPTO+=../../../../misc/builddeps/linux64/gmp/lib/libgmp.a LIB_CRYPTO_RIJNDAEL=../../../../misc/builddeps/linux64/d0_blind_id/lib/libd0_rijndael.a"
;;
*86) *86)
# No cp commands, we want to use static linking instead. # No cp commands, we want to use static linking instead.
export CC="$CC -I../../../../misc/builddeps/linux32/d0_blind_id/include" export CC="$CC -I../../../../misc/builddeps/linux32/d0_blind_id/include"
@ -216,6 +206,7 @@ case "$cmd" in
MAKEFLAGS="$MAKEFLAGS DP_LINK_CRYPTO=shared DP_LINK_CRYPTO_RIJNDAEL=shared LIB_CRYPTO=../../../../misc/builddeps/linux32/d0_blind_id/lib/libd0_blind_id.a LIB_CRYPTO+=../../../../misc/builddeps/linux32/gmp/lib/libgmp.a LIB_CRYPTO_RIJNDAEL=../../../../misc/builddeps/linux32/d0_blind_id/lib/libd0_rijndael.a" MAKEFLAGS="$MAKEFLAGS DP_LINK_CRYPTO=shared DP_LINK_CRYPTO_RIJNDAEL=shared LIB_CRYPTO=../../../../misc/builddeps/linux32/d0_blind_id/lib/libd0_blind_id.a LIB_CRYPTO+=../../../../misc/builddeps/linux32/gmp/lib/libgmp.a LIB_CRYPTO_RIJNDAEL=../../../../misc/builddeps/linux32/d0_blind_id/lib/libd0_rijndael.a"
;; ;;
*) *)
msg "Always need to compile libd0_blind_id on Linux `uname -m`."
compiled0=true compiled0=true
;; ;;
esac esac
@ -225,6 +216,7 @@ case "$cmd" in
verbose cp "$d0/misc/buildfiles/osx/Xonotic.app/Contents/MacOS/libd0_rijndael".* .libs/ verbose cp "$d0/misc/buildfiles/osx/Xonotic.app/Contents/MacOS/libd0_rijndael".* .libs/
;; ;;
*) *)
msg "Always need to compile libd0_blind_id on `uname`."
compiled0=true compiled0=true
;; ;;
esac esac